Adapt Academy isn’t just a gym. It’s our family’s legacy.
What started over 20 years ago as a small martial arts school founded by Kosta’s mum - born from a desire to give her kids confidence, discipline, and a safe space after escaping domestic violence - has grown into a thriving community that’s now shaped hundreds of local families.
Kosta took over the gym 15 years ago, carrying forward his mum’s mission to help others build strength from the inside out in both Martial Arts and Boxing. Together, we’ve created a space where kids, teens, and adults can grow in confidence, resilience, and self-belief - both on and off the mats.
From first-time students to national champions, we’ve seen it all. But what makes us proudest isn’t the trophies- it’s the people. The parents cheering from the sidelines, the friendships that form here, and the families who’ve been training with us for generations.
We are proud ot be family friendly and family oritentated- because you’ll meet our family too.
Master Kosta is our head instructor, his mum Dee is on the mats, his wife Sarah is behind the desk and in the classes and our daughter Kalani is running on the mats. And all of our instructors have been with us so long, they feel like it too.

For Kosta, martial arts and boxing aren’t just sports — they’re his whole life.
His journey began over 30 years ago when his mum first enrolled him in martial arts after leaving a violent home. What started as a way to rebuild confidence and safety soon became a lifelong purpose — one that shaped not just his career, but his character.
Today, Kosta is a 6–0 undefeated professional boxer and current WBC Welterweight Australian Silver Title holder, as well as a 4th Dan Black Belt in both Hapkido and Taekwondo with hundreds of trophies and medals, including admitted to the ISKA Hall of Fame. But behind every title and every round are the same values his mum taught him — strength, respect, and resilience.
Over the past three decades, Kosta has lived and breathed what Adapt stands for: helping others become more confident, disciplined, and capable — no matter their age or starting point.
His proudest achievement, though, isn’t found in the ring or on the mats — it’s his family. When he’s not coaching or training, you’ll find him surfing, chasing a tan, or walking the Blue Mile in Wollongong with his wife Sarah and daughter Kalani.

BOXING COACH
Nudge Mieli: 23 years of coaching experience.
Olympians. Commonwealth Games athletes. Multiple professional champions.
And yes - he’s coached our own Kosta Skrapis since he was 14.
Nudge is the current NSW Futures Coach, Head U19s Coach, Development Coach, and Head Coach Facilitator - and now, he’s officially joining Adapt Boxing Club as our Head Boxing Coach to lead our morning sessions.
